About Me:
I've been a vegetarian for about 19-20 years. I am a proud mother to my 3 1/2 year old daughter who I have raised vegetarian. I do not wish to partake in such cruelty, pain and suffering to animals. I can live my life proudly knowing that I am not contributing to their suffering. I want my daughter to do the same and hope to lead by the best example I can.

Humane Farming in California!

So my friend and I stood for 2.5 hours in the freezing cold in front of IKEA to collect signatures for the Humane California measure that is hopefully going to be on the November 2008 ballot if enough signatures are collected. This was a first for me as far as petitioning for signatures.

First I will say, people are downright RUDE. It's so unfortunate that people have decided to close their minds as well as ears to not even want to know what we're offering them to sign for and vote for…
